{"content":"🇪🇺 The European Banking Authority (EBA), the EU's banking regulator, is finalising draft rules for banks holding Bitcoin and Ethereum.
The draft rules require banks to assign a risk weight of 1,250% to "unsecured" cryptocurrencies such as Bitcoin and Ethereum.
The framework applies to banks in the European Union that hold crypto assets on their balance sheets.
Once approved, the bill would become a delegated regulation and be sent to the European Parliament and the Council.
For example: a bank will have to tie up €12.5 million of capital for €1 million of $BTC held...
